Brief summary

Tear film lipid layer plays an important role in maintaining tear film stability and ocular comfort. Contact lens wear compromises ocular surface equilibrium by disrupting the lipid layer which results in lens related ocular dryness and discomfort. The troublesome symptom of the contact lens wear often leads to discontinuation of lens wear and hence is critical for the researchers to design ways to overcome the challenge. Artificial tear supplements have been used to increase ocular comfort. This study aims to understand tear film lipids of contact lens wearers and also to evaluate the effect of exogenous lipid supplements on different aspects of tear film lipid layer. Hypotheses: 1. Improved contact lens comfort is associated with a thicker lipid layer and decreased lipid degradation resulting in reduced tear evaporation. 2. Use of an exogenous tear lipid supplement increases lipid thickness, reduces lipid degradation, increases tear stability, reduces tear evaporation and consequently improves contact lens comfort.

There are two interventions used. 1. A phospholipid emulsion drop (Systane Balance, Alcon) 2. A phospholipid liposomal spray (Tearsagain, Biorevive) All participants will use both interventions and placebos during the study period which is 4 separate phases (4 x 14 days). The dose used for drop is 0.05 ml thrice daily for 14 days and for spray is 0.05 ml thrice daily for 14 days. The drop is applied directly to the eye with contact lens wear and the spray is sprayed on to the closed eyelid margins with contact lens wear. To monitor adherence a patient check list will be provided for the participants. The washout period between each treatment is a minimum 48 hours.
